"""
Master equation evolution of a (density) operator or pure state for time
independent Hamiltonians using the Krylov method.
Evolve the state vector or density matrix ("rho0") finding an
approximation for the time evolution operator of Hamiltonian ("H") by
obtaining the projection of the time evolution operator on a set of small
dimensional Krylov subspaces (m << dim(H)).
The output is either the state vector or unitary matrix at arbitrary points
in time (`tlist`), or the expectation values of the supplied operators
(`e_ops`). If e_ops is a callback function, it is invoked for each
time in `tlist` with time and the state as arguments, and the function
does not use any return values. e_ops cannot be used in conjunction
with solving the Schrodinger operator equation

krylov_dim: int
Dimension of Krylov subspaces used for the time evolution approximation.
Note that for mixed states, the Krylov dimension can be larger than the
dimension of the Hamltonian since we are computing the Liouvillian.
algorithm: str, default: "auto"
The algorithm to use for Krylov space construction. Options are:
- "auto": automatically choose the best algorithm.
- "lanczos": use the Lanczos algorithm.
- "lanczos_fro": use the fully reorthogonalized Lanczos algorithm.
- "arnoldi": use the Arnoldi iteration.

- | always_compute_step: bool
| If True, the step lenght is computed each time a new Krylov
subspace is computed. Otherwise it is computed only once when
creating the integrator.
- | sub_system_tol: float
| Tolerance to detect an happy breakdown. An happy breakdown happens
when the initial ket is in a subspace of the Hamiltonian smaller
than ``krylov_dim``.
